DataKernel
Development
DataKernel is an open-source data integration and ETL tool. It allows you to easily connect to various data sources, transform and clean data, and load it into destinations. Key features include a visual interface, reusable components, scheduling, and monitoring.

Pakker
Os & Utilities
Pakker is an open-source package manager for Linux that aims to provide an easy way to find, install, and manage applications. It has a simple, intuitive interface and supports most major Linux distributions.
